do you have an oven thermometer??? Are you sure that your oven isn't too hot??? Could be the type of cookie sheet you're using too.........is it dark metal, light metal.....all of these variables make a difference......also whether or not you used margarine or butter can make a difference.
I use tobas icing on my NFSC. I just put some to the side and add extra powdered sugar to thicken it. It takes a good bit of sugar to thicken it, so don't be afraid to pour it in! Then I outline with the thickened icing, let it dry, and fill in with the thinner icing. I hope this helps!! I haven't had the problem with the dark edges, so I'm not sure I can help there. I do make my cookies really thich, though, maybe that would help? GOOD LUCK!

Have you tested the temp in your oven? I know mine was off by 25 degrees, and is very touchy about where the knob is, so I make sure it is at temp before baking. Also, switch sheets between baking so one is cooling while the other is baking. That will keep the pan from being too hot.
My cookies (1st try today) were 1/4 thick, baked 10 minutes straight from the refrigerator. Light golden on the edges left a crispy outside and soft inside. PERFECT RECIPE!
